Variations in Ion-Component Pressure during Dipolarization in the Near-Earth Magnetotail Plasma Sheet
Malykhin, A. Yu.; Grigorenko, E. E.; Kronberg, E. A. +1 more
The dynamics of fluxes of thermal and suprathermal H+ and O+ ions and the pressure variations of these components during 11 events of magnetic field dipolarization in the plasma sheet of the geomagnetic tail are analyzed based on Cluster satellite observations. The Effect of the Betatron Mechanism on the Dynamics of Superthermal Electron Fluxes within Dipolizations in the Magnetotail
Daly, P. W.; Malykhin, A. Yu.; Grigorenko, E. E. +1 more
The dynamics of high-energy electron fluxes (with energies over 40 keV) is analyzed in 13 events of magnetic field dipolization observed by the Cluster satellites in the near-tail of the Earth magnetosphere. Magnetic turbulence in the cusp region: 3D spectra and vortex cascades
Romanov, S. A.
Cluster satellite measurements that were carried out in the region of the altitudinal cusp in the Earth's magnetosphere and adjacent regions were processed to yield the dynamic pattern of the 3D spectra of magnetic field oscillations in the space of wave vectors, with wave numbers ranging from 0.002 to 0.5 rad/km.
